1998 Chevrolet Suburban vs. 1981 Mazda 323
To start off, 1998 Chevrolet Suburban is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Mazda 323.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Mazda 323 would be higher. At 5,733 cc (8 cylinders), 1998 Chevrolet Suburban is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Chevrolet Suburban (247 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 194 more horse power than 1981 Mazda 323. (53 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Chevrolet Suburban should accelerate faster than 1981 Mazda 323.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Chevrolet Suburban weights approximately 1250 kg more than 1981 Mazda 323.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1998 Chevrolet Suburban (456 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 377 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Mazda 323. (79 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1998 Chevrolet Suburban will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Mazda 323.
